The tenant cleanliness clause outlines the responsibility of tenants to maintain a clean and sanitary living space. This clause specifies that the property should be kept in good condition during the lease term. When a tenant fails to comply, landlords may use a Mississippi Sample Letter for Demand to Clean Property transmitting Lease from Landlord to Tenant to formally address the issue. This letter serves as a reminder and a request for the tenant to fulfill their obligations, ensuring properties remain welcoming and livable.

Writing a demand letter to a tenant requires clarity and professionalism. Start with the date and the tenant's information, then outline the issues that need to be addressed, such as cleanliness or unpaid rent. A Mississippi Sample Letter for Demand to Clean Property transmitting Lease from Landlord to Tenant can effectively communicate these demands while ensuring legal standards are met.
